How do you figure out what size fireproof cabinet your office actually needs?

Start with your current records volume and add 3–5 years of projected growth, then size up one drawer tier from there. A rough rule: one lateral drawer holds approximately 1,000–1,200 standard letter-size hanging folders. If your records include legal-size documents, confirm the cabinet is rated for 15" legal width, not just 12" letter. It's much easier to buy slightly more capacity now than to add a second cabinet later.
